Question 60

What is the range of the three numbers -9, -5 and -2?

  1. 11
  2. -7
  3. 7Correct answer
  4. -11

Explanation

The largest of the three numbers is -2 and the smallest is -9, so the range is the distance from -9 up to -2, which is 7. Answering -7 subtracts the two in the wrong order, and a range can never be negative, because it measures how far apart two values lie.
